Partners Group has closed a new mezzanine debt fund with €553 million in capital commitments.
M/C Venture Partners has completed its sale of Fusepoint Inc., a provider of managed IT and colocation services to enterprises in Canada, to Savvis Inc. (Nasdaq: SVVS). The deal was valued at $124.5 million in cash.

Madison Dearborn Capital Partners has completed its take-private acquisition of BWAY Holding Co., a North American supplier of general line rigid containers. BWAY stockholders received $20 per share, for an enterprise value of approximately $915 million (including assumed debt). Bank of America Merrill Lynch and Deutsche Bank Securities provided leveraged financing.
Chris Langone has joined Symphony Technology Group as vice president of business development. He will be based in Palo Alto, and previously was a New York-based vice president with Redwood Capital Group.
